Hey guys just noticed today when checking fluids there's a ground strap on the rear corner of the engine drivers side that might need to be relocated with the body lift. Mine has been on along time with no issues but I noticed this strap is stretched tight and the stud is almost ripped out of the firewall I'm going to relocate it when I get a chance but wanted to mention it for those that might be installing and those already installed may want to check let me know if anyone else has this issue so we can let zone know to include it with instructions unless I missed something lol

Do you mean 295/70R18 Nitto Trail Grapplers?

 

Is it the sidewall of the tire hitting the swaybar, or the knobs of the tread? I'm assuming it's due to the section width of the tire...the "bulge", rather than anything to do with the height, so I wonder if the BL helped you any with that tire size? I think you would have that rub with or without the BL.

 

Just like Z71-Chevy, you could probably use a small spacer to push out the tire a little and cure the rub...probably a +18 or 0 offset.

 

The section width of my 275/65 Nittos are 10.98" and when I put a bungee on my steering wheel to hold it locked, I have 3/4" or more clearance between the tire and the swaybar. 295/70s are ~11.75". That's less than an inch total wider, so if you split that in half, I should have 1/4" clearance at the swaybar....but y'all are saying it's rubbing. Makes no sense (mathematically)!!
